Air Guitar by Dave Hickey
Essays on Art and Democracy
This collection of essays explores the intersection of art, culture, and society through a lens that is both personal and critical. The author delves into the transformative power of art, examining how it shapes and is shaped by the world around us. With a blend of wit, insight, and a touch of irreverence, the essays traverse topics ranging from the allure of Las Vegas to the nuances of jazz music, ultimately celebrating the freedom and unpredictability of creative expression. The narrative invites readers to reconsider the boundaries of art and its role in everyday life, offering a fresh perspective on the cultural landscape.
